Quick Mini Massage Techniques for the Office in Fort Lauderdale
Neck & Shoulder Release
Roll shoulders backward slowly 10 times
Apply gentle pressure with fingertips along the base of the skull
Stretch arms overhead and lean gently side to side
Hand & Wrist Relief
Massage palms and the webbing between fingers
Stretch wrists by pressing hands together in a “prayer” position
Roll wrists clockwise and counterclockwise
Lower Back & Spine Reset
Sit forward on your chair and gently twist torso side to side
Press palms against your lower back for gentle counterpressure
Stand and hinge forward, letting arms dangle for spinal release
Setting Up an Ergonomic Workspace
Chair height: Knees at 90°, feet flat
Monitor level: Eye-level, about an arm’s length away
Keyboard & mouse: Elbows close to the body, wrists neutral
Lighting: Avoid glare to reduce neck strain

How long should I do mini massage exercises at my desk?
2–5 minutes, repeated 2–3 times per day, is usually sufficient for relief.
